Patent number: 11325589Abstract: This vehicle control device comprises: action amount determination units that determine evasive action amounts indicating the degree of evasive action relative to a recognized obstacle; and a travel control unit that performs travel control whereby a vehicle is caused to take evasive action corresponding to the determined evasive action amount. The action amount determination units determine the amount of evasive action, according to user preferences for the vehicle.Type: GrantFiled: November 6, 2017Date of Patent: May 10, 2022Assignee: Honda Motor Co., Ltd.Inventors: Masaaki Nagashima, Hideki Matsunaga, Takeru Goto, Hirokiyo Kasahara, Yoshimitsu Murahashi

Patent number: 11142189Abstract: A forward movement limit determination unit determines to execute a forward movement limit in the case it is recognized that there is an intersecting road or an entering vehicle, and further, it is recognized that an event that limits traveling of a host vehicle is occurring on a more forward side of the travel direction of the host vehicle than an intersecting position or an entry position. In the case it is determined that the forward movement limit is to be executed, a vehicle control unit performs the forward movement limit, on a more opposite direction side of the travel direction than the intersecting position or the entry position.Type: GrantFiled: October 10, 2018Date of Patent: October 12, 2021Assignee: Honda Motor Co., Ltd.Inventors: Hideki Matsunaga, Takeru Goto, Hirokiyo Kasahara, Toshiaki Takano

Patent number: 10948303Abstract: A vehicle control device includes a space estimation unit that, in a case where it is recognized that a travel position of a host vehicle is inside a railroad crossing, which is a stop prohibited area, and it is recognized that a side road vehicle intends to enter in front of the host vehicle, on the assumption that the side road vehicle has entered in front of the host vehicle, estimates whether a space enough for the host vehicle is formed between the side road vehicle and the stop prohibited area, and a vehicle controller that, if it is estimated that the space is not formed, causes the host vehicle to perform entry prevention action to prevent the side road vehicle from entering in front of the host vehicle.Type: GrantFiled: October 22, 2018Date of Patent: March 16, 2021Assignee: Honda Motor Co., Ltd.Inventors: Hirokiyo Kasahara, Takeru Goto

Patent number: 10845204Abstract: If it is determined that, at a target exit of a roundabout that exists in a target route, a travel restricting event that restricts passing of a vehicle through the target exit has occurred on the basis of a peripheral travel environment detected by a peripheral environment detection unit, a route calculation device of the vehicle adds one circulation or a part of the circulation in the roundabout to the target route.Type: GrantFiled: November 28, 2018Date of Patent: November 24, 2020Assignee: Honda Motor Co., Ltd.Inventors: Hideki Matsunaga, Masaaki Nagashima, Takeru Goto, Hirokiyo Kasahara, Yoshimitsu Murahashi, Takumi Machida, Toshiaki Takano

Patent number: 10384483Abstract: A contour detecting device, including: a display; and a processor, wherein the processor obtains a detection target image which is obtained by imaging a detection target, detects a contour of the detection target from the detection target image by performing shape recognition a plurality of times, the shape recognition recognizing a shape of the contour of the detection target, and causes the display to display a detection result of contour detection processing, and in the contour detection processing, for feature points forming contours obtained by performing the shape recognition the plurality of times, variance in the shape recognition that is performed the plurality of times is calculated for each corresponding feature points, and a feature point for which a value of the calculated variance is a set value or greater is determined to be a feature point which has a low reliability.Type: GrantFiled: August 2, 2018Date of Patent: August 20, 2019Assignee: CASIO COMPUTER CO., LTD.Inventor: Hirokiyo Kasahara

Patent number: 9437026Abstract: An image creating device includes: an acquiring unit, a component creation unit, an extraction unit, a specifying unit, and an image creation unit. The acquiring unit acquires an image. The component creation unit creates a face component image related to main components of a face included in the image acquired by the acquiring unit. The extraction unit extracts feature information from the face included in the image acquired by the acquiring unit. The specifying unit specifies a hair style image, which corresponds to the feature information extracted by the extraction unit, from hair style images which show outlines of hair and are associated with feature information of faces, the feature information being recorded in a recording section. The image creation unit creates a portrait image by using the hair style image specified by the specifying unit and the face component image created by the component creation unit.Type: GrantFiled: March 25, 2013Date of Patent: September 6, 2016Assignee: CASIO COMPUTER CO., LTD.Inventors: Shigeru Kafuku, Keisuke Shimada, Hirokiyo Kasahara, Hiroyasu Koshimizu, Takuma Funahashi, Naoya Tokuda

Patent number: 9323981Abstract: Disclosed is a face component extraction apparatus including an eye detection unit which detects a plurality of combinations of eye regions, each combination forming a pair, a first calculation unit which calculates a first evaluation value for each pair of eye regions, a fitting unit which fits a plurality of extraction models for extracting a plurality of face components in the image based on a number of pairs of eye regions whose first evaluation values are equal to or greater than a predetermined value, a second calculation unit which calculates a second evaluation value for each of a number of pairs of eye regions, and a deciding unit which decides a fitting mode of the plurality of extraction models to be fitted by the fitting unit based on calculation results of a number of second evaluation values by the second calculation unit.Type: GrantFiled: October 10, 2013Date of Patent: April 26, 2016Assignee: CASIO COMPUTER CO., LTD.Inventors: Hirokiyo Kasahara, Keisuke Shimada

Patent number: 8820866Abstract: A nail print apparatus which prints on a nail and a print controlling method. According to one implementation, a nail print apparatus includes an imaging section, a finger dimension obtaining section, a storage section, a model selecting section, a region specifying section and a printing section. The model selecting section selects one specific nail region extracting model based on a dimension of the finger obtained by the finger dimension obtaining section. The region specifying section specifies a nail region to be a specific nail region extracting model selected by the model selecting section to a region of the nail in the finger image obtained by the imaging section. The printing section applies ink on the specified nail region.Type: GrantFiled: August 9, 2012Date of Patent: September 2, 2014Assignee: Casio Computer Co., Ltd.Inventor: Hirokiyo Kasahara
